Merchants and Makers at the Holland Civic Center

Discover a delightful collection of local artisans and makers at the Holland Civic Center. This event offers a fantastic opportunity to find unique, handcrafted gifts and seasonal treasures. Browse a diverse array of goods, from intricate jewelry to home decor, and connect with the talented individuals behind each creation. It's the perfect place to kick off holiday shopping with a focus on local craftsmanship and festive finds.
